Victor 26161 (Black label (popular) 10-in. double-faced)
The following matrix(es) were released with this catalog number:
Company | Matrix No. | Take Number | Date | Title/Artist |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Victor | BS-031807 | 1 | 1/20/1939 | Sweet little buttercup / Larry Clinton Orchestra ; Ford Leary | |
Victor | BS-031809 | 1 | 1/20/1939 | I've got a little list / Larry Clinton Orchestra ; Bea Wain |
Primary Performers:
Ford Leary (vocalist) |
Larry Clinton Orchestra (Musical group) |
Bea Wain (vocalist) |
Other Information:
Release Date: 2/15/1939 | Source: John Bolig files |
